“Mother Arrested for Drowning 5-Week-Old Baby in France”

A 31-year-old woman was taken into custody by authorities after allegedly drowning her five-week-old infant following a dispute with the baby’s father. The tragic incident occurred in Bayeux, France, where the mother and father had a heated argument at their residence, leading to the mother drowning the newborn in a bathtub on November 14. After the confrontation, the father left to calm down, and upon his return, he discovered the baby deceased, and the mother missing.

Law enforcement officers quickly located the mother in the streets and apprehended her. She reportedly admitted to the crime. The woman is expected to face murder charges and is scheduled to appear before a judge in Caen. Due to being under guardianship, her identity has been kept confidential.

The deputy mayor of the small town expressed shock over the tragic event, emphasizing the rarity of such incidents in the community.
